The Perth Football League is committed to fostering a positive, respectful, and inclusive environment for everyone involved in our game: players, coaches, umpires, and supporters alike.
To support this, we encourage clubs to explore the True Sport Sideline Behaviour Initiative, which provides practical tools, resources, and messaging to help promote positive behaviour and reduce incidents of poor conduct on the sidelines. The initiative reinforces an important message: “There’s no place for poor sideline behaviour. Let us play!”
By promoting respect and accountability across our community, we can ensure that football remains safe, enjoyable, and welcoming for all.
